Rodolfo Viano
Rodolfo Viano is an Argentine Franciscan priest known for his commitment to social justice and his work with marginalized communities. He is associated with the 'Cura en Opción por las y los pobres (COOP)' initiative, which focuses on supporting the poor and advocating for their rights. Recently, he has been in the news for visiting imprisoned leaders of the Paraguayan guerrilla group EPP, raising questions from families of victims regarding his priorities.
